The DMA device can't be registered if it doesn't have any channels registered at all. Moreover, it leads to memory leak and is reported by kmemleak as (on 3.10 kernel, and same shall happen on mainline):
unreferenced object 0xffffffc09e597240 (size 64): comm "swapper/0", pid 1, jiffies 4294877736 (age 7060.280s) hex dump (first 32 bytes): 00 00 00 00 c0 ff ff ff 30 00 00 ff 00 00 00 ff ........0....... 00 00 00 ff 00 00 00 ff 00 00 00 ff 00 00 00 ff ................ backtrace: [<ffffffc0003079ec>] create_object+0x148/0x2a0 [<ffffffc000cc150c>] kmemleak_alloc+0x80/0xbc [<ffffffc000303a7c>] kmem_cache_alloc_trace+0x120/0x1ac [<ffffffc00054771c>] dma_async_device_register+0x160/0x46c [<ffffffc000548958>] foo_probe+0x1a0/0x264 [<ffffffc0005d6658>] platform_drv_probe+0x14/0x20 [<ffffffc0005d50cc>] driver_probe_device+0x160/0x374 [<ffffffc0005d538c>] __driver_attach+0x60/0x90 [<ffffffc0005d3e78>] bus_for_each_dev+0x7c/0xb0 [<ffffffc0005d4a0c>] driver_attach+0x1c/0x28 [<ffffffc0005d459c>] bus_add_driver+0x124/0x248 [<ffffffc0005d59cc>] driver_register+0x90/0x110 [<ffffffc0005d6bf4>] platform_driver_register+0x58/0x64 [<ffffffc00142a70c>] foo_driver_init+0x10/0x1c [<ffffffc000200878>] do_one_initcall+0xac/0x148 [<ffffffc00140096c>] kernel_init_freeable+0x1a0/0x258
Return -ENODEV from dma_async_device_register() on such a case.
